Books for beginners

Hi all! I am currently an oncology nurse with 2 years of experience. I am getting ready to transfer to L&D and will be cross trained to post partum and nursery. Are there any books you would recommend to get me started on basics? I have birthed a child myself and beyond that all I know is what I remember from nursing school. Any recommendations would be greatly appreciated. Thank you!

Featured Replies

Join AWHONN, save money on books, conferences, and classes. Get Principals and Practices of Fetal Heart Monitoring and take the online class in Basic Fetal Monitoring. The Labor Progress Handbook by Penny Simpkin has been very helpful in my practice. Take a Preparation for Childbirth class to see how it’s being taught in your area. A breast feeding class will probably be helpful as well.
